Why Promote TextCortex?

TextCortex remains relevant to enterprise-AI, knowledge-management, writing, and automation audiences even though its standard affiliate path has changed. Current product positioning includes multiple model providers, company knowledge search, visual workflow automation, integrations, and managed AI-agent deployment. A product review can connect a controlled knowledge source, ask source-checkable questions, and then test how an agent or workflow uses that context.

The current TextCortex Affiliate Program landing page explicitly says the affiliate program has been sunset. That means the historical standard affiliate offer should not be presented as open for new promotion. Older Partner Legal Terms and a Rewardful-branded surface remain accessible, but their continued availability does not override the direct current sunset notice on TextCortex's own Affiliate Program page.

TextCortex separately operates a current Customer Referral Program that pays a 20% lifetime cash share for new referred customers. Its referral legal terms define that reward and its own paid-ad rules. Because TextCortex labels this as a customer referral program, those economics should remain separate from the closed standard Affiliate Program rather than being used to make the old affiliate offer appear active.

For publishers, the useful content angle is therefore product evaluation plus accurate program-status context. AI consultants, knowledge-management teams, productivity educators, enterprise software reviewers, and writing-tool publishers can still test Zeno, knowledge search, agents, and workflows. Any monetization discussion should identify the active customer referral option by its proper name while making clear that the standard Affiliate Program itself is no longer open.
